How to get started as an Uber driver in Canada
The steps you need to take in order to become an Uber driver in Canada are as follows:

Step 1. Register online.
By signing up, you will create a driver profile and provide a brief description of yourself and your vehicle.

Step 2. Minimum vehicle specifications
In order to drive or deliver with Uber in Canada, your vehicle must meet certain requirements. There are numerous ways of driving with Uber. Your vehicle must meet the requirements of each service. Determine which ones your car is eligible for.
Step 3. Distribute your files.
Upload the following documents to your account by taking pictures of them:

  1. Permit for driving: Permit for driving: 21 or older. Please include a government-issued photo ID (such as a previous driving license, passport, or similar document) if you are uploading an interim license. utilizing the same picture to confirm your identity. To ensure that your information is clear and readable, avoid using flash.
  2. Evidence of employment eligibility: Evidence of employment eligibility: Birth certificate, citizenship card, passport, residency card, work permit, Social Security card or paper, study permit that must state the ability to work off-campus, Certificate of Indian Status, Canadian Forces Identification Card, Nexus card Avoid using flash to ensure that your information is clear and legible.
  3. Registration of a vehicle: The registration document must have both sides, left and right. Additionally, the vehicle cannot be rebuilt or salvaged and must be in good condition with no cosmetic damage, four doors, or commercial branding. The vehicle is not required of you. Make sure the picture is clear and that all four corners are visible when you take it.
  4. Auto insurance: Insurance documents must be legible and in your name. Make sure the picture is clear and that all four corners are visible when you take it.

Step 4. Background checks
In order to begin driving for Uber in Canada, you must pass two safety checks: a check of their driving record as well as their criminal and judicial matters records.

Online: You will receive an email with a link to complete your two screenings once your Driver’s License and Vehicle Inspection have been uploaded. To finish your online screening, gather two forms of identification.
In-person: Bring two pieces of identification with you to complete your background check.
Step 5. Vehicle examination
To receive a Safety Standards Certificate (SSC) each year, your vehicle must pass an inspection by a licensed mechanic. In addition, after passing the inspection, you must upload a picture of this document within 36 days. Make sure the picture is clear and that all four corners are visible when you take it.

Requirements for Uber Drivers in Canada in general.
The minimum requirements that Uber requires vary depending on the city in which it operates, but these are the most common ones.

Conditions for Drivers:

  • must be at least 21 years old.
  • Your provincial driver’s license is in good standing.
  • You must have permission to work in Canada.
  • You might have to pass a criminal background check and take Uber training that the city requires.

Requirements for Vehicles:

  • must have four seats and at least four doors in addition to the driver.
  • Your vehicle must be at least ten years old.
  • To pass a vehicle inspection, the vehicle must be in good condition with no visible damage.

You might be able to drive for Uber if you meet these general requirements.

Deciding on a down payment
Determine how much of a down payment you should make and whether you want to make one. The down payment is an upfront payment equal to a percentage of the purchase price. A down payment is only sometimes required, but because you are applying for a smaller loan amount, your chances of being approved are higher.

Consider a cosigner.
A trusted friend or member of your family who agrees to share responsibility for your auto loan is called a cosigner. Because they lower the lender’s risk, a cosigner can increase your chances of getting approved. However, you can proceed without a cosigner, just as a down payment is not for everyone.
